Update: 3 Accused in Multiple Robberies

Suffolk Police have arrested a third person and accused him of participating in a series of robberies.

Two others were charged last week.

Police said Yamil Torres of Huntington Station and charged him with rankling a role in three robberies on Nov. 21.

Police earlier said Carlos Garcia entered several businesses, indicated he had a gun and demanded property.  He has been charged in the following holdups:

*   Metro PCS, located at 1699 New York Ave., Huntington Station, on Oct. 18 at approximately 7:20 p.m.
*   Metro PCS, located at 139 Bay Shore Road, Deer Park, on Nov.18 at approximately 5 p.m.
*   Agua Express, located at 207 Lowndes Ave., Huntington Station, on Nov.21 at approximately 8:35 p.m.
*   Deli Pupuseria, located at 200 West Jericho Turnpike, Huntington Station, on Nov. 21 at approximately 8:45 p.m.
*   Deli Pupuseria, located at 10 Depot Road, Huntington Station, on Nov.  21 at 9:10 p.m.

Garcia, 35, of Huntington Station, was charged with five counts of Robbery  1st Degree.

Angela Reilly, 53, of Huntington Station, was charged with three counts of Robbery 1st Degree for driving Garcia to and from the robberies on November 21.
